I. Investment Opportunities: Secondary Position in Dial Fund Three

  • Transaction Details: The firm acquired a 10% stake in Dial Fund Three in partnership with Blue Owl through a secondary position purchase.
  • Return Elements: The investment offers multiple streams of return:
    • Share of fee-related earnings of the general partners.
    • Share of the general partners' balance sheets (dividends and distributions).
    • Long-dated portfolio of carry (potential profit from fund investments).
  • Carry as Call Option: Carry is likened to a long-dated call option with no maturity date but an increasing call price based on the limited partner hurdle.
  • Win-Win Scenario: The transaction is described as mutually beneficial for the firm, Blue Owl, and Dial Fund Three.
  • Cash Flow Performance: Cash flows from the investment are meeting or exceeding expectations.

II. Structuring Capabilities and Risk Mitigation

  • Strategic Goal: The firm aims to use structuring capabilities to eliminate the possibility of a negative return on investments.
  • Prioritization: The investment philosophy prioritizes avoiding losses before focusing on generating profits.
  • Odds and Structure: Investing is viewed as a game of odds, and structuring is used to improve those odds.
  • Quote: "Our whole goal in the end is really to use structure to take the potential below zero return outcome off the table."
  • Quote: "If we're always thinking about how do we not lose money, and then we think about how to make money, right? There's never really a problem in finance or business or investing. You know, if you don't lose money, right."

III. The Saint James: Athletic Facilities and Academies

  • Facility Description: The Saint James is a 550,000 sq ft athletic facility, described as potentially the best in the world.
  • Market Trend: The rise of Name, Image, and Likeness (NIL) deals is professionalizing college sports, and high school sports are evolving to resemble college sports.
  • Demand: There is insatiable demand for sports and sports-related activities globally.
  • School Launch: The Saint James has launched a school to cover all day parts (morning, evening, summer, and school hours).
  • Ecosystem: The facility attracts top coaches due to its high-quality real estate, which in turn attracts top athletes.
  • Clientele: Examples of users include the Washington Spirit (women's soccer team), Kevin Durant's high school basketball team, and the Little Caps (hockey team).

IV. Reimagining Education for Athletes

  • Critique of Traditional Schooling: The traditional eight-hour school day is criticized as being more of a "babysitting exercise" than effective education.
  • Time Optimization: The Saint James school has reduced the schooling element to a couple of hours per day, allowing athletes more time for practice and recovery.
  • Consolidation Benefits: Consolidating school and training saves athletes time and reduces stress.
  • Goal: The aim is to create the best school and the best facilities for athletes.
  • Quote: "The idea that you need to be in school for eight hours a day is absurd, right? It's really like a babysitting exercise, more than a schooling exercise in a lot of ways."
